Top 5 Hasbro Games on iOS in Latin America Q3 2022
In Q3 2022, Hasbro's top iOS games in Latin America saw varied performance in downloads, revenue, and active users, with notable trends and fluctuations.
In the third quarter of 2022, Hasbro's top iOS games in Latin America exhibited diverse performance trends across downloads, revenue, and active users. Below is a detailed look at each game's performance based on data from Sensor Tower.
Magic: The Gathering Arena showed a steady increase in weekly downloads, starting from 644 in late June and peaking at 1.4K by the end of September. Weekly revenue experienced significant fluctuations, with a notable peak at approximately $11K in the last week of August. Active users steadily increased from around 5K to 6.6K throughout the quarter.
MONOPOLY: The Board Game experienced varied weekly downloads, starting at 215 and reaching a high of 912 mid-July, then declining to 204 by the end of September. Weekly revenue peaked at around $2K in late July and saw a gradual decline to approximately $1.1K by the end of the quarter. Active users followed a similar trend, starting at 355 and decreasing to 435 by the end of September.
World of Peppa Pig: Kids Games saw impressive numbers in weekly downloads, with a peak of 10.4K in early August. Revenue also showed an upward trend, peaking at around $1.6K mid-August and maintaining a steady performance thereafter. Active users saw a significant increase, starting from 7.4K in late June to a peak of 14.9K in early August, before stabilizing around 10.5K by the end of September.
Transformers: Earth Wars experienced modest weekly downloads, ranging from 18 to 55 throughout the quarter. Revenue showed some fluctuations, peaking at approximately $1.9K in late July. Active users remained relatively stable, fluctuating between 228 and 329 over the quarter.
Bingo Bash: Live Bingo Games had minimal weekly downloads, with only a few downloads recorded sporadically. Revenue remained fairly consistent, peaking at around $1.3K in late August. Active users saw a slight decline, starting at 408 in late June and ending at 296 by the end of September.
